Two equally charged spheres of mass 1.00 g are placed 2.00 cm apart. When released, the initial acceleration of each sphere is 2
shusha [124]

Answer:

q = 0.107 \mu C

Explanation:

As we know that net force is given by

F = ma

here we have

m = 1.00 g = 0.001 kg

also we know that acceleration is given as

a = 256 m/s^2

now force is given as

F = 0.001(256) = 0.256 N

now by the formula of force we know that

F = \frac{kq_1q_2}{r^2}

0.256 = \frac{(9\times 10^9)q^2}{(0.02)^2}

now for solving charge we have

q = 0.107 \mu C

The asteroid belt circles the sun between the orbits of mars and jupiter. one asteroid has a period of 5.0 earth years. assume a
My name is Ann [436]
Using Kepler's 3rd law which is: T² = 4π²r³ / GM 
Solved for r : 
r = [GMT² / 4π²]⅓ 
Where G is the universal gravitational constant,M is the mass of the sun,T is the asteroid's period in seconds, andr is the radius of the orbit.
Change 5.00 years to seconds : 
5.00years = 5.00years(365days/year)(24.0hours/day)(6... = 1.58 x 10^8s 
The radius of the orbit then is computed:
r = [(6.67 x 10^-11N∙m²/kg²)(1.99 x 10^30kg)(1.58 x 10^8s)² / 4π²]⅓ = 4.38 x 10^11m
